NC-2009 EAc3:Enhanced Commissioning

Can the Technical Controller on the project be the CxA as well?

Hello, We are working on a project which seeks to achieve EA c3. The client is asking if the Technical Controller, which is a third party independent from design or construction works, could be the CxA as well. In a nutshell, the technical controller is in charge of ensuring that all technical operations are according to specs and owner project requirements. Many thanks, Many

Any third party entity can be a CxA as long as they meet the experience requirements. I would also ensure that their role as CxA does not conflict with any of their other responsibilities as Technical Controller. They should not be commissioning any systems that they are responsible for implementing.
